Handover — office move, week 2

Shift lead: remaining crates from the Dellbrook office are staged in bay 3. Finance cabinets go first, then archive boxes. Everything is labelled by floor; don't mix pallets. Vanmoor Removals arrives 07:30 both days. Sign each pallet out on the move sheet; no verbal releases. Damaged crates get photographed and set aside, not loaded. Fragile IT gear travels in the padded cage only. For the sealed executive crate, apply the confidential hand-over instruction below.

drop instructions, tagep-kadup: the fendor ulador courier leaves the caseth belix brivan silael casvan brieth holax quenius ledger at gate 3302 under passcode 414607

## Deployment

So you're on call and `stringharvest` stopped extracting translations — welcome. The script crawls the Willowbyte frontend monorepo nightly, pulls every marked string, and pushes a fresh catalog to the localization queue. Deploys are just a container bump; the tricky part is the config. If extraction silently skips packages, it's almost always a glob mismatch or a stale cache path, not the code. Redeploying without fixing config just burns a run. The deployed instance reads the following values at startup.

deployment values, kaweg-badup:
druwyn:
  log_level: error
  metrics_host: metrics.druwyn.lumicsys.internal
  pin: 7463
  pool_size: 32

# Provenance: Orderboard N+1 Fix

Quick background for support: the Orderboard GraphQL API used to fire one database query per line item when resolving invoices, so big accounts saw multi-second loads. The fix batches those lookups with a dataloader, shipped in the Marigold release train. If a customer still reports slow invoices, confirm they're on a build at or after that train — older deploys linger on self-hosted setups. The provenance token for the fixed build is recorded below.

build token for tajeg-bajep: htk14_409ba9df6b8acb